Elle d'elissa and L'Eau d'elissa - New Fragrances from GEORGES STAHL Parfums
Friday, 09 January 2009
GEORGES STAHL Parfums, bureau of creation,
development and marketing of up-market perfumes launches in France its new line
of perfume. The eau de parfum Elle d'elissa and the eau de
toilette L'Eau d'elissa are the first signatures of the bureau of perfume
situated street Saint-Honoré in Paris. The project rests on the choice of an egeria,
for whom GEORGES STAHL PARFUMS conceived a fragrance and a concept completely
on measure. Elissa, Lebanese singer and real star in east, is regularly the
ambassadress of powerful signboards.
Both fragrances are signed Randa Hammami,
perfumer at Symrise, famous for the creation of the fragrance L'instant Magic
by Guerlain. Bottles and packs were drawn by Sylvie de France, French designer for the
luxury perfume industry for more than 20 years, and the production - 100 %
made-in-France - is in the hands of the biggest manufacturers of the sector of
the luxury perfume shop, to assure an optimal quality.
The bottle has been conceived like a jewel:
the grace of a sober curve, the transparency of a well-finished glass
distribution and density; finishings like in Haute Couture: the sparkling of a
Swarovski stone, the lustre of the crystal. The both packaging are like a jewel
case: elegance of metalized "champagne" and pink colors, the modernity of a
holographic visual effect.
Elle d'elissa, l'eau de parfum
L' eau de parfum Elle d'elissa opens on fruity
notes some that the clementine or the peach, which deliver enthusiasm and
freshness. A heart of flowers consisted of jasmine of Egypt, of rose of
Bulgaria and of orange blossom follows itself. The bottom allies amber,
patchouli, sandalwood and musk. The
composition of this facetted perfume, obtained in the term of 10 months of
elaboration, offers an intense, modern and very elegant trail.
The body lotion - 200ml - and the gift set
(eau de parfum 100ml + cream) complete the range. Exist 50ml and 100ml - Recommended
French retail prices: 70€ & 90€
L'Eau d'elissa, eau de toilette
In the trail of the eau de parfum, will bring
out at the beginning of 2009 L'Eau d'elissa. The GEORGES STAHL Parfums office
gave for objective to develop the fragrance towards more freshness. Fruits,
flowers and wood: the new fragrance is lightly "gourmande", her inhales the
youth and the grace. A vitaminé departure, consisted of pineapple, mandarin, peach or still
strawberry, leave gradually place to the heart of white flowers: jasmine,
orange blossom and rose of Bulgaria. The wooded and musky bottom brings to the
fragrance sensual delight and personality.

First established in 1860, Chopard is one of the reputed watch and jewelry houses producing incredibly beautiful, fascinating jewelry items and watches of dream. The house also launched a number of celebrated fragrances as Casmir, Wish, Madness and Infiniment. Despite the long and solid history of the brand, it appeared only recently in the market of fragrances with the first fragrance Chopard launched only in 1992. Six years later, in 1996, the Chopard House presented its Mira-Bai, the fragrance which is still in favor among women keen on oriental scents. Mira-Bai shows no intentions to compete with such a fashion-setter in the sphere of oriental compositions as Guerlain Shalimar, though the fragrance by Chopard takes its niche among the classic perfumes in the market of oriental perfume.
